CHAPTER 467
(Senate Bill 491)
AN ACT concerning
Department of Budget and Management - Major Information Technology
Development Projects
FOR the purpose of prohibiting an agency or a unit of State government from making
certain expenditures except under certain circumstances; requiring an agency or
a unit of State government to designate certain projects in submitting certain
requests; authorizing the Chief to change a certain designation by an agency or
a unit of State government; requiring the Chief to review and approve certain
projects; requiring funding for major information technology development
projects to be provided only through a certain fund; creating the Major
Information Technology Development Project Fund; specifying the purpose of
the Fund and the authorized uses of the Fund; requiring the Governor to submit
a certain summary with the budget; authorizing the Chief of Information
Technology to review certain projects and specifications for consistency with the
statewide information technology master plan; specifying the source of moneys in
the Fund; repealing the Information Technology Investment Fund; providing
that, effective on a certain date, any unencumbered balance in the Information
Technology Investment Fund shall be transferred to the Major Information
Technology Development Project Fund; providing that certain existing projects
in the Governor's Fiscal 2003 Operating Budget are subject to the provisions of
this Act; providing that certain information technology projects may not be
implemented without the approval of the Chief and the Secretary of the
Department of Budget and Management; requiring the Chief to provide certain
assistance, advice, and recommendations to certain units of State government;
requiring the Department to submit a certain report by a certain date each year;
authorizing the Department of Budget and Management to conduct emergency
procurements under certain circumstances; authorizing the Secretary of Budget
and Management to create new programs to implement the provisions of this
Act; defining certain terms; and generally relating to the Department of Budget
and Management and major information technology development projects.
BY repealing and reenacting, with amendments,
Article - State Finance and Procurement
Section 3-401(b), 3-402, 3-405, and 3-410
Annotated Code of Maryland
(2001 Replacement Volume)
BY adding to
Article - State Finance and Procurement
Section 3-410.1 and 3-410.2
Annotated Code of Maryland
(2001 Replacement Volume)
